How to File a Boat Accident Claim

A victim must be able to prove that a boat owner or operator had owed them a duty of care. They must also be able show that they did not meet this duty and that their negligence contributed to the accident. They must also prove that the accident caused injuries to them, and that their injuries resulted in damages.

Duty of care

When a boat accident occurs, the first step is to contact for medical assistance. This will ensure that the injured person does not get any worse and will also provide evidence of their injuries. This information is crucial to determining the legal liability in a lawsuit.

The next step is to determine who was accountable for the accident and establish their responsibility for the incident. The boat's owner, operator owner, and other people on board could all be held accountable. The marina or dock owner could also be responsible for the accident if it occurred on their property.

Negligence is usually the cause of boat accidents. This includes failure to follow laws regarding boating, negligence and recklessness. This is when a boat is operated under the effects of alcohol or illegal drugs.

The defendant has a duty to care to the plaintiff. This duty must be violated, and this breach must have resulted in the plaintiff's injuries. Medical expenses, lost income and emotional trauma are all included in damages. Negligence

Failure of an individual to act or their actions can be deemed negligent. A Virginia lawyer for boat accidents could claim that the owner of the vessel failed to exercise reasonable care in a situation that resulted in an accident.

If negligence by a person causes a boat accident, they may be liable for the injuries and losses suffered by victims. A lawsuit or claim may include compensation for medical expenses or lost wages, damage to property, and discomfort and pain.

The first step in a lawsuit is proving that the defendant breached their duty of care. The next step in a lawsuit is proving causation. This is the link between breach of duty and the plaintiffs' losses or injuries. The final step is to establish damages which are the actual financial losses the plaintiff suffered.

It is often difficult to determine the defendant's duty of care in a case involving an accident on a boat. A boat operator owes the duty of care to all passengers on the boat, as well as to anyone who uses the boat for recreational purposes. A boat operator must act like other boat operators who are reasonably cautious behave in similar situations.

Sometimes, a mistake is more evident. Owners and operators of boats are likely to be negligent if they do not provide safety equipment, such as whistles, fire extinguishers and life jackets.

Damages


The amount of compensation you receive depends on your injuries' severity and their impact on your life. In general, damages are medical expenses as well as lost income, pain and suffering. Medical expenses can include emergency room charges, surgical costs, medication and physical therapy. A Virginia injury lawyer will calculate all medical costs that are related to your accident. Lost income will factor in any wages or benefits that you missed out on because of your injuries. Your lawyer can also talk to a vocational expert to help determine how much your earning potential has been affected by your injuries.

Non-economic damages are a bit harder to quantify but include compensation for your emotional distress, physical emotional and mental suffering and disfigurement as well as loss of enjoyment. Your lawyer will determine the full extent of your losses and will aggressively for fair and proper compensation on your behalf.

The legal liability in boating accidents is often based on the degree to which the at-fault party acted in breach of their duty to care, such as by engaging in a crime that is prohibited, such as boating when drunk. It can be difficult to determine the liability for boating accidents caused by a lack safety equipment. A lack of safety equipment like flares, fire extinguishers, whistles, or life jackets may make it more difficult to rescue anyone who is thrown overboard.

You can seek compensation according to the severity of your injury. This includes medical expenses as well as future earnings. The highest settlements or jury awards are usually for severe injuries, like spinal cord injuries, permanent disability or disfigurement.

It is crucial to seek medical attention following an accident on the water even if it seems like you're okay. A doctor can tell you if you've suffered injuries and assist you in documenting the incident to help your insurance claim. This information may include a list if bruises and injuries, as well as details about the weather and the time of day that might have caused your accident.

Most boat owners carry liability insurance on their boats. This insurance typically provides protection against property damage and bodily injuries. It is also normal for legal fees to be covered by the policy.
